Enhanced descriptions from Syndetics:

It's time for bed, and Monster needs to go to sleep. But he just keeps finding more things to stay awake for! It isn't until Monster admits he is afraid of the dark that he finds a glowing solution to his nighttime problem.

In this playful, rhyming story, Monster shows young readers that, with a little help from a friend, the dark isn't that scary after all.
